Output 1f704b2624f87dfa58c40eec55aa8dcb4da050d515356ce0e0a5cecf793be2c7:7

value
1091909
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d7e89d76ceab045c38c19903f2984fd43b3f627e OP_EQUAL
address
3MNdsAfK7yQFQMQvVwgfDPWMHLKzUEXx5N
transaction
1f704b2624f87dfa58c40eec55aa8dcb4da050d515356ce0e0a5cecf793be2c7
spent
true